"""Regression test: internal synthetic events must never interrupt a busy session.
|
|
|
|
Reported by @Heeervas (June 2026): an ``async_delegation`` completion from a
|
|
``delegate_task(background=true)`` subagent re-enters the originating gateway
|
|
session as an internal ``MessageEvent``. When that session was busy running a
|
|
turn, the completion was treated exactly like a user TEXT message and hit the
|
|
default ``busy_input_mode='interrupt'`` path — calling
|
|
``running_agent.interrupt()`` and aborting the active turn, plus sending a
|
|
"⚡ Interrupting current task" ack. The same shape affects background-process
|
|
completions (terminal ``notify_on_complete``), which also re-enter as internal
|
|
events.
|
|
|
|
The fix: ``_handle_active_session_busy_message`` returns ``False`` early for any
|
|
event with ``internal=True``, so the base adapter queues it silently (no
|
|
interrupt, no ack) and it cascades as a new turn after the current one finishes.
|
|
This preserves strict message-role alternation and the design invariant that a
|
|
completion surfaces as a NEW turn only when idle, never spliced into a running
|
|
turn.
|
|
"""

@pytest.mark.asyncio
|
|
async def test_internal_event_does_not_interrupt_busy_session() -> None:
|
|
"""The async-delegation completion must not abort the active turn."""
|
|
runner = _make_runner()
|
|
runner._busy_input_mode = "interrupt" # the default that caused the bug
|
|
adapter = _make_adapter()
|
|
event = _make_internal_event()
|
|
sk = build_session_key(event.source)
|
|
parent = _make_running_parent()
|
|
runner._running_agents[sk] = parent
|
|
runner.adapters[event.source.platform] = adapter
|
|
|
|
handled = await runner._handle_active_session_busy_message(event, sk)
|
|
|
|
# Returns False so the base adapter silently queues the internal event
|
|
# as a cascading next turn — it must NOT be handled-with-interrupt here.
|
|
assert handled is False
|
|
# The active turn must survive.
|
|
parent.interrupt.assert_not_called()
|
|
# No "⚡ Interrupting current task" (or any) ack for a synthetic event.
|
|
adapter._send_with_retry.assert_not_called()
